#ECFCC2 Hex Color Code

#ECFCC2

The Hexadecimal Color #ECFCC2 is a contrast shade of Light Golden Rod Yellow. #ECFCC2 RGB value is rgb(236, 252, 194). RGB Color Model of #ECFCC2 consists of 92% red, 98% green and 76% blue. HSL color Mode of #ECFCC2 has 77°(degrees) Hue, 91% Saturation and 87% Lightness. #ECFCC2 color has an wavelength of 571.51852n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#ECFCC2 is #FFFFC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#ECFCC2 is #EFB. The Closest Color to #ECFCC2 is #FAFAD2. Official Name of #ECFCC2 Hex Code is Tusk.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#ECFCC2 is 6 Cyan 0 Magenta 23 Yellow 1 Black and #ECFCC2 CMY is 6, 0, 23.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#ECFCC2 is hsl(77,91,87,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(77, 23, 99).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#ECFCC2 is 79.14, 91.35, 64.49.
Hex8 Value of #ECFCC2 is #ECFCC2FF. Decimal Value of #ECFCC2 is 15531202 and Octal Value of #ECFCC2 is 73176302. Binary Value of #ECFCC2 is 11101100, 11111100, 11000010 and Android of #ECFCC2 is 4293721282 / 0xffecfcc2.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#ECFCC2 is 0.337, 0.389, 0.389 and YIQ Color Space of #ECFCC2 is 240.604, 9.101, -21.4336.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#ECFCC2 is 86.76, 99.78, 64.9.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#ECFCC2 is 96.55, -14.76, 26.1.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#ECFCC2 is 96.55, -6.47, 40.28.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#ECFCC2 is 96.55, 29.98, 119.49. Hunter Lab variable of #ECFCC2 is 95.58, -19.46, 26.9.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#ECFCC2

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
